52 days - that’s how long the US war with Iran had beengoing on for before President Trump declared that indefinite ceasefire. But a ceasefire does not mark an end to a war. Trump has said he won’t hesitate to strike Iran harder if he doesn’t get a deal he likes.
It’s important to note - Trump only had 60 days to conclude fighting before legally requiring Congress’s approval to continue. So pausing at 52 days, wasn’t random.
The US is still at war, and here’s one way Congress can put an actual end to it…

I had my first, minute, taste of war 6 months ago… While having dinner in Israel, after an eventful day of filming, we were alerted that missiles were inbound from Yemen and we had to seek shelter. Turns out they were the first of their kind cluster munitions, meaning they split in the sky and drop bomblets. It’s easy to become desensitised to war - as we hear about it on the news, watch videos of bombs exploding on our phones, read statistics of how many people died - but experiencing even just a bit of that reality gave me a perspective that I will never lose.
